The Current Yield is calculated by dividing the annual interest on a bond by the current price and not the par value. This way the current price of the bond is the one that matters.

The Current Yield is calculated based on the logic of what the investor can expect as returns for purchasing the bond at the current rate and then holding it for a year or less and so is not the return that can be expected if the bond is held till maturity.
